Simple LTL Model Checking on Finite and Infinite Traces over Concrete Domains

There exist different semantics for Linear Temporal Logic (LTL) in terms of finiteness of the considered traces. Although several ones can be useful depending on the verification context, no verification framework handle their diversity in a simple way. Another limitation of current LTL verification tools is the treatment of concrete domains (bounded and infinite integers, real numbers, etc.). We present an approach to LTL model checking on both finite and infinite traces with concrete domains. Our method is based on an SMT solver and on Bounded Model Checking (BMC). We also present some experiments and compare our tool with NuSMV and nuXmv.
